Sacra Victoria of Castrator, Area 51, and Sacred Symphony

Biography

Sacra Victoria is a guitarist, composer, and relentless touring musician known for her aggressive precision, extreme endurance, and uncompromising shred-focused playing. Rooted in extreme, symphonic, and neoclassical metal, her style blends high-speed technical lead work with crushing rhythm guitar built for demanding live environments.

She is currently the lead guitarist for Area 51, and performs live with Castrator, an all-female death metal force touring alongside major acts in the extreme metal scene. Sacra is also part of Sacred Symphony, an instrumental symphonic metal project showcasing virtuosic dual-guitar compositions and orchestral arrangements.

In addition to her band work, Sacra is an active solo artist and high-level shred guitarist, releasing technically demanding material that highlights speed, articulation, and musical control. She received a full scholarship to Berklee College of Music, and has taught over 100 students through her own fretboard-based approach to guitar.
